How should Christians respond to a culture that glorifies sin?

Answered in 1 source

Christians are called to model holiness and shine as a city on a hill (Romans 6:4-6).

In a culture that often idolizes self-indulgence, Christians have a responsibility to exhibit a countercultural lifestyle of holiness. Romans 6:4-6 encourages believers to live out their new nature, emphasizing that they have died to sin and must not let sin reign in their bodies. By modeling self-denial and obedience to God's commands, Christians can provide a living rebuke to prevailing wickedness and point others toward the transforming power of the Holy Spirit.
Scripture References: Romans 6:4-6
